Share lang ako ng inputs dito.
Gamit ko 2006 hilux 2.5 d4d with 70,000kms
If i were to choose among the pickups, it would be hilux vs strada.
Eto lang pansin ko:
Sa hilux, para sa akin mas gusto ko interior nya. Mas malambot yun seat cushions.
Sa strada, parang matigas ang sat cushions. Mataas floorings nya.
Engine naman ng hilux 2.5, tahimik. Adequate naman ang lakas. Hindi ako naiiwan sa hatawan at kayang kaya mag overtake.
Hindi ko sinasabi na ito ang pinaka malakas sa lahat ng engines.
(mas matulin at malakas umarangkada pa ang getz crdi ng misis ko, no joke :p )
Engine naman ng strada, Wow, ang taas ng HP. Nakaka inggit lang sa totoo. I've never driven a strada before pero i would assume na mas malakas tuamkbo ang 170+ Hp ng strada compared sa 102 Hp ng hilux ko. Pansin ko mas maingay din.
Again, I am comparing the mid variants of both trucks. Karamihan kasi dito, un top variant ang comparison.
You can't go wrong with these two.
Kung ako pipili ngayon 2012. I'd pick strada. Why? I'd get the AT version. Nakakapagod na kasi mag drive kung minsan.
(nun 2006 kasi wala pang AT sa mid variant ang strada)
